bundle exec jekyll buildLight is the default and the OS preference is deliberately ignored; the theme
only changes when a visitor uses the switch, and the choice is stored in
localStorage. Colours are defined once as custom properties at the top of
_sass/custom/custom.scss, so light and dark differ only in those values.
Inline <script> blocks must use /* */ comments only: compress_html
collapses them onto one line, which turns a // comment into a comment over
the rest of the script.
| Workflow | When | What |
|---|---|---|
jekyll.yml |
push to master |
Builds and deploys to GitHub Pages |
ci.yml |
push, PR | SCSS lint, production build, internal link check |
links.yml |
monthly | Checks external links, opens an issue when they break |
codeql-analysis.yml |
push, PR, weekly | CodeQL analysis |
Actions are pinned to commit SHAs; Dependabot updates them weekly, grouped into one pull request per ecosystem.
